Table 1
Mean, maximum and minimum haematological parameters in broiler chickens and thermal environmental data of the pen under natural light-dark cycle.
| Parameters | Mean ± SEM | Maximum | Minimum |
|---|---|---|---|
| PCV, % | 25.92 ± 1.5 | 30.20 | 21.90 |
| Hb, g/dL | 8.63 ± 0.8 | 10.03 | 7.26 |
| TP, g/dL | 3.51 ± 0.5 | 3.72 | 3.44 |
| WBC, × 109/L | 13.78 ± 1.8 | 14.78 | 11.18 |
| RBC, × 1012/L | 4.27 ± 0.3 | 5.14 | 3.74 |
| LYMP, % | 85.40 ± 7.5 | 89.00 | 82.3 |
| HET, % | 12.20 ± 2.2 | 14.60 | 10.10 |
| EOS, % | 0.86 ± 0.3 | 1.75 | 0.31 |
| MON, % | 1.50 ± 0.03 | 1.90 | 0.60 |
| H/L ratio | 0.14 ± 0.02 | 0.18 | 0.11 |
| AT, °C | 24.5 ± 0.6 | 29.01 | 20.10 |
| RH, % | 95.40 ± 10.5 | 100.00 | 85.00 |
| THI | 76.90 ± 7.4 | 81.64 | 70.12 |
[i] PCV = Packed cell volume, Hb = Haemoglobin, TP = Total protein, WBC = White blood cell, RBC = Red blood cell, LYMP = Lymphocyte, HET = Heterophil, EOS = Eosinophil, MON = Monocyte, H/L = Heterophil/lymphocyte ratio, AT = Ambient temperature, RH = Relative humidity, THI = Temperature humidity index.

Table 2
Characteristics of haematological parameters in broiler chickens kept under natural light/dark cycle. Measurements were made at 3-h intervals for a period of 24 hours.
| Blood parameters | Mesor | Amplitude | Acrophase (h) |
|---|---|---|---|
| PCV, % | 25.2 ±1.3 | 4.2 ± 0.5 | 09:00 ± 0.13 |
| Hb, g/dL | 8.2 ± 0.7 | 1.4 ± 0.4 | 09:00 ± 0.16 |
| WBC, × 109/L | 13.47 ± 2.2 | 1.8 ± 0.5 | 09:00 ± 0.18 |
| RBC, × 1012/L | 4.18 ± 1.5 | 0.7 ± 0.4 | 09:00 ± 0.25 |
| HET, % | 11.6 ± 1.0 | 2.3 ± 0.2 | 18:00 ± 0.23 |
| LYMP, % | 86 ± 12.5 | 3.4 ± 0.5 | 09:00 ± 0.17 |
| MONO, % | 0.99 ± 0.2 | 0.7 ± 0.01 | 09:00 ± 0.21 |
| EOS, % | 0.82 ± 0.3 | 0.7 ± 0.02 | 21:00 ± 0.30 |
| H/L ratio | 0.12 ± 0.03 | 0.04 ± 0.01 | 18:00 ± 0.20 |
[i] PCV = Packed cell volume, Hb = Haemoglobin, TP = Total protein, WBC = White blood cell, RBC = Red blood cell, LYMP = Lymphocyte, HET = Heterophil, EOS = Eosinophil, MON = Monocyte, H/L = Heterophil/lymphocyte ratio, AT = Ambient temperature, RH = Relative humidity, THI = Temperature humidity index.
